While most brunch parties are reserved for Sunday afternoons as a bash to sorta recover from the high the night before, the rooftop bar of Bay Hotel Singapore is throwing one on a Friday and Saturday evening instead—so you can properly let your hair down under the cool night sky.

The very first edition of the new Wanderlust Party Series held at Propeller takes guests on a journey to Japan, in sync with the country’s cherry blossom season. Held over two days from Mar 29-30, the $108 nett entry fee will grant you the next best thing to actually being in Tokyo.

For three hours, you’ll get to enjoy free-flowing sake, Roku gin, highball, Kirin beer and a special Meiji Shines cocktail made using a sake base. And of course, there’ll be a proper buffet spread too. Feast on fresh sashimi and premium wagyu at the sushi and live carving stations, as well as hot favourites like mentaiko pasta, tempura, chicken karaage, mochi desserts and lots more.

Those really interested in knowing more about sake can attend a masterclass (only on Mar 30) as well for $20, where a sake sommelier will take guests through five premium bottlings in an intimate setting.

And what’s a party without good music? On deck duty will be none other than DJ Stephen Day, dishing out the house and nu disco tunes that he’s best known for, mixed in with some theme-appropriate Japanese waves to keep the vibe upbeat all night. Remember to keep a lookout for hanabi blossoming in the distance.


Wanderlust Party – Japan takes place Mar 29-30, 7pm-10pm at Propeller. Sake masterclass only on Mar 30, 6pm-7pm.
